Output 528b25b34da5481cc289025026f1d569f16fab93e14ea0aaefb2040879101168:5

value
14216935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c43ed4292311c7c90566f7837899a38febe3de1 OP_EQUAL
address
37Bfqgz1jwkJHyjAtcJKBzFo9WeLMWQH3K
transaction
528b25b34da5481cc289025026f1d569f16fab93e14ea0aaefb2040879101168
spent
true